The Great Outdoors by Kayla Olson Review (Spoiler-Free)

From USA TODAY bestseller Kayla Olson, a new rom-com about a high-maintenance woman who embarks on a wilderness trek to prove to her ex how low-maintenance she can be—only to find herself with no makeup and an extremely attractive trek leader.

Those who say “be prepared” never met Sadie Whitlock.

Sadie has always been praised for being the most prepared person in the room, the one who’s thought of everything—and every backup plan—for any given situation. She knows exactly what she wants, exactly what she loves, and goes to great lengths to make sure her life runs perfectly as planned.

So, when her laidback boyfriend breaks up with her for being “too high-maintenance,” Sadie is eager to prove him wrong, and signs herself up for a weeks-long guided wilderness adventure in the High Sierras of California: camping, hiking, rappelling, and kayaking. It’s the most miserable, uncomfortable situation she can think of.

Sadie’s a five-star resort girl at heart, but she has a compelling—and suspiciously attractive—tour guide: August Thorn. Thorn lives for adventure and always keeps a professional distance from the trekkers under his care…but there’s just something about Sadie, and for the first time, he finds himself wanting to get closer. As they explore the wilderness together, Sadie realizes the great outdoors might truly be great with the right person.

The Great Outdoors by Kayla Olson Book Review

Kayla Olson is one of my favorite rom-com authors, so I was delighted to receive an ARC of The Great Outdoors!

My initial thoughts were, “This is like if Elle Woods signed up for an intense hike/camping trip after a breakup instead of applying to Harvard Law.” And I was spot on!

The plot for this book was so unique and relatable. I am also not a camper/hiker, but I do enjoy visiting our National Parks. I could relate to Sadie’s feeling of accomplishment after every day of the hike because it was outside her comfort zone and I’ve definitely felt that way myself after a few hikes.

Thorn was also such a likeable character! I thought he was going to be the grumpy to Sadie’s sunshine, but I’m glad we got his POV throughout the story and knew why he acted the way he did at times.

I did feel like the plot got a little repetitive, but not enough that it made me want to stop reading. An isolated setting with limited characters is tough to navigate in a romance book.

Overall this is a great summer read that I highly recommend!

Spice Rating: 1/5 | Overall Rating: 4.5/5
